The representative of Ikorodu Federal Constituency, Rep. Babajimi Benson, has saluted the resilience of Nigerians, both home and abroad, for their commitment towards sustaining democracy in the country.
Benson, who is the Chairman, House Committee on Defense, also stated that the historic day is a significant one when Nigerians, irrespective of their background and beliefs, voted to entrench democracy but was disrupted by the military.
The third – term lawmaker stated this in a statement today commemorating the 32nd anniversary of June 12 which has been declared as Democracy Day in the country.

“Today, as we mark Democracy Day 2025, I join millions of Nigerians, at home and in the diaspora, to salute the enduring spirit of our people and the unyielding commitment we have collectively shown towards preserving and advancing democratic governance in our beloved country.
“June 12 is more than a date on the calendar – it is a powerful symbol of the sacrifices made by heroes and heroines of democracy, and a solemn reminder of our shared responsibility to uphold the principles of freedom, justice and the rule of law.

“I extend my deepest appreciation to the great people of Ikorodu Federal Constituency for their unwavering support, civic engagement and active participation in the democratic process. Your resilience, enlightenment and belief in good governance continue to inspire my commitment to legislative excellence and people-centered representation”, he said.
Rep. Benson commended Nigerians for their patience, making leaders accountable and pursuing unity.
In like manner, the federal legislator also extended his appreciation to President Tinubu, for deepening democracy.
